  3. Transcript. A supernova is a powerful explosion of a massive star at the end of its life cycle. This event releases an enormous amount of energy, temporarily outshining an entire galaxy. It also disperses heavier elements formed during the star's life and the explosion itself into the universe. Created by Sal Khan.

  5. Jun 13, 2024 · A supernova of a star more than about 10 times the size of our sun may leave behind the densest objects in the universe—black holes. The Crab Nebula is the leftover, or remnant, of a massive star in our Milky Way that died 6,500 light-years away. Astronomers and careful observers saw the supernova in the year 1054.
